This coral formation starts off in 30 feet and drops off to 45 ft on the sides. There are many fine, soft corals here and an abundance of crinoids (feather stars or 'living fossils') and anemones. Barracudas, rays, groupers and larger fish are also common here.
Anchor in sand in about 45 feet of water and be sure to keep your hook well clear of the reef to avoid damage.
